A girl of mass Mg is standing on a plank of mass Mp. Both are originally at rest on a frozen lake that constitutes a frictionless, flat surface. The girl begins to walk along the plank at a constant velocity Vgp to the right relative to the plank. (The subscript "gp" denotes the girl relative to the plank.) Required:
a. What is the velocity vpi of the plank relative to the surface of the ice?
b. What is the girl's velocity vgi relative to the ice surface?
